Due to our rural roads and winter salt use, common repairs include rust-related undercarriage issues, suspension component wear from potholes, and 4WD system servicing for tackling local terrain and snow. Wranglers and Cherokees also frequently need attention for steering components and oil leaks from older engines.

You should have the 4WD system inspected and serviced if you notice difficulty engaging 4WD, strange noises from the transfer case, or before the heavy snow season begins. Proactive fall maintenance is crucial to ensure reliable operation on icy Route 8 or unplowed back roads during our harsh winters.
Yes, repairs can be more costly due to specialized 4x4 components and the need for genuine or high-quality aftermarket parts. However, sourcing parts from regional suppliers and using a local independent shop familiar with Jeeps often provides better value than a dealership, without the long drive to a larger city.
The combination of seasonal extremes, gravel/dirt backroads, and road salt necessitates more frequent undercarriage washes to combat rust, along with closer attention to tire integrity, suspension checks, and brake inspections. More frequent fluid changes may be needed if you frequently drive on dusty farm roads or through muddy fields.
